There are Orbi Beta Firmware v4.6.3.16 (RBR750) and Orbi Beta Firmware v4.6.3.16 (RBR850/RBS850)
As they are still under Beta, you would have to request access into the Beta testing group to get them, if you desire to use it right now.
Contact "DarrenM" via Private Message to request Beta access and your reason why:
https://community.netgear.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/2257
It's update:
- Speedtest Discrepancy
- Throughput/incorrect speedtest results
- Stability issues
Also tends to help those (including myself - using the RBR850) with DNS Errors, that the previous version helped but didn't fully resolve.
